rating: 4 QuoteSoothing versions of some classics by a classic.Quote
Willie does it again.. His renditions of "Some Enchanted Evening" and "Blue Spanish Eyes" are just great. Nobody does them better. The version of "What A Wonderful World" lacks depth and musicality and falls short of Louis Armstrong's standard. All other songs, like Buttermilk Sky are done very well. This is my seventeenth Willie album and as usual I have listened to it several times. Well worth the price. A must have for Willie fans. August 15, 2000

rating: 5 QuoteWILLIE AT HIS SUBLIME BEST!Quote
I picked up this album because of the song; "Ole Buttermilk Sky" because no one sings it anymore. It is a great Hoagy Carmichael tune! Much to my delight, but not to my surprise, every song on here is a winner. Just listen to the rapture of "Some Enchanted Evening"! Or "What a Wonderful World." Willie has the ability to make every song he sings his very own. If you love Willie, you must have this album! April 11, 2000
